前言用管家婆的企业通常会遇到这么一个问题系统装在公司服务器上财务、库管、业务员都在局域网里操作没问题但人一离开公司就登录不了。异地办公、出差、居家办公的时候想查个库存或者审批个单据根本连不上。这种情况在没有公网 IP 的情况下cpolar 是一个实际的解决方案。它把管家婆走的 TCP 端口从局域网里映射出来形成一个公网地址在外的员工通过管家婆客户端修改一下服务器地址填入 cpolar 给的域名和端口就能像在局域网里一样正常使用。整个配置涉及 SQL Server、管家婆服务端和 cpolar 穿透三块内容本文一步一步说清楚怎么串联起来。配好之后建议再做一个额外动作——在 cpolar 隧道上加访问密码毕竟财务系统暴露到公网之后安全性是要认真对待的事情。1.安装SQLServer安装管家婆之前必须安装SQLServer否则就会报这个错误无法登录成功大家搜索SQL Server然后点击官网下滑找到这版点击立即下载现在SQLServer2022下载好后点击安装会跳出一个安装页面会出现三个选项点击下载介质点进去后会出现这个页面下载好后点击SQLServer2022的安装中心点击安装后点击如图所示点击下一步接受许可点击下一步继续等待加载完成继续点击下一步取消勾选点击下一步勾选如图下一步下一步全部改为“自动”点击下一步点击混合模式再输一下密码然后点击添加当前用户随后点击下一步点击安装打开SQL SERVER配置管理器按图操作右键属性找到“127.0.0.1”已启用改为“是”往下滑找到图中位置端口改为14330cmdR搜索services.msc重启SQL SERVER至此SQL SERVER安装完成啦2.安装管家婆我这里下载的是管家婆辉煌Ⅱ TOP15.0下载完成后解压安装我这里显示我以前下过所以我要删除重新安装点击下一步点击”是“文件夹自定义点击下一步选择自己想要的版本点击下一步点击下一步点击下一步安装完成啦安装完成后他会弹出这个填写安装SQL SERVER时设置的密码即可操作如图我这里点击的是管家婆辉煌Ⅱ TOP试用版点击下一步点击“新增账套”自定义注意数据库名称必须以字母开头成功至此安装成功3.安装cpolar实现随时随地办公cpolar 可以将你本地电脑中的服务如 SSH、Web、数据库映射到公网。即使你在家里或外出时也可以通过公网地址连接回本地运行的开发环境。❤️以下是安装cpolar步骤点击免费注册注册一个账号并下载最新版本的Cpolar登录成功后点击下载Cpolar到本地并安装一路默认安装即可本教程选择下载Windows版本。Cpolar安装成功后在浏览器上访问http://localhost:9200使用cpolar账号登录,登录后即可看到Cpolar web 配置界面,结下来在web 管理界面配置即可。4.配置公网地址通过配置你可以在本地 WSL 或 Linux 系统上运行 SSH 服务并通过 Cpolar 将其映射到公网从而实现从任意设备远程连接开发环境的目的。隧道名称可自定义本例使用了:wdd注意不要与已有的隧道名称重复协议tcp本地地址127.0.0.1:211端口类型随机临时TCP端口地区China Vip创建成功后打开左侧在线隧道列表,可以看到刚刚通过创建隧道生成了公网地址接下来就可以在其他电脑或者移动端设备异地上访问。tcp表示使用的协议类型3.tcp.vip.cpolar.cn是Cpolar提供的域名14606是随机分配的公网端口号5.管家婆远程连接在远程连接的电脑找到管家婆PC分机访问端上单击鼠标右键在弹出的菜单里单击“属性”打开安装目录如下图打开文件所在位置找到CONFIG.CFG选择打开方式修改端口SOCKETPORT为公网端口我这里是“14606”打开管家婆服务器名称或IP填写Cpolar提供的域名3.tcp.vip.cpolar.cn点击下一步发现可以登录按上面过程造作就可以啦登录成功6.保留固定TCP公网地址使用cpolar为其配置TCP地址该地址为固定地址不会随机变化。选择区域和描述有一个下拉菜单当前选择的是“China VIP”。右侧输入框用于填写描述信息。保留按钮在右侧有一个橙色的“保留”按钮点击该按钮可以保留所选的TCP地址。列表中显示了一条已保留的TCP地址记录。地区显示为“China VIP”。地址显示为“6.tcp.vip.cpolar.cn:12256”。登录cpolar web UI管理界面点击左侧仪表盘的隧道管理——隧道列表找到所要配置的隧道VsCode点击右侧的编辑。修改隧道信息将保留成功的TCP端口配置到隧道中。端口类型选择固定TCP端口预留的TCP地址填写保留成功的TCP地址点击更新。创建完成后打开在线隧道列表此时可以看到随机的公网地址已经发生变化地址名称也变成了保留和固定的TCP地址。最后测试一下固定的地址是否好用修改配置文件打开管家婆服务器名称或IP填写Cpolar固定的域名6.tcp.vip.cpolar.cn点击下一步连接成功这样我们就能实现随时随地办公啦总结这套方案解决的核心问题是没有公网 IP、不会配置路由器的情况下怎么让不在公司的人也能用管家婆。cpolar 在这里打通的是网络通道管家婆本身的功能和操作方式完全不变客户端改一下服务器地址就能连上。但有一点必须说清楚管家婆这类财务系统一旦暴露到公网安全性就不是可以忽略的事情了。建议至少加上 cpolar 的访问密码有条件的话配合 IP 白名单使用会稳妥很多。